Llm degree vs jd. Oct 22, 2019 · American Law Schools generally offer two types of degrees related to law and legal studies: (1) the Juris Doctorate (JD); or (2) the Master of Laws (LLM). Those two are specifically designed for aspiring attorneys who intend to sit for the bar exam, practice in courts and who choose to specialize in a particular area of law.. Mar 24, 2022 · As noted above, an LL.M. is typically focused on a specific area of law. If you hold a JD, as an LL.M. student you will select a program that is relevant to the goals of your legal practice. The LL.M. builds on the legal fundamentals learned during JD studies and on the job and gives you a stronger understanding of the law while challenging you ...

An LLM, or Master of Laws, is a graduate qualification in the field of law. The LLM was created for lawyers to expand their knowledge, study a specialized area of law, and gain international qualifications if they have earned a law degree outside the U.S. or Canada. While a JD and an LLM may serve distinct career objectives, the two degrees share some commonalities in terms of …The J.D. degree was first suggested in 1902 by the Harvard law faculty but it is the University of Chicago Law School, which conferred the J.D. on its graduates for the first time. It then became the first professional degree in 1965 upon a resolution of the ABA Section of Legal Education and Admissions to the Bar.

Juris Doctorate (JD) – The JD is the initial, post-secondary law degree necessary to sit for the bar examination and practice as a lawyer in a U.S. jurisdiction. Master of Laws (LL.M) – The LLM serves as a secondary degree for lawyers who have achieved their JD and passed the bar exam, and who are interested in a focused, specialized course ... So, JD is roughly equivalent to an LLb (at least internationally) and an LLm is a step up from there. Generally, you would only want/need an LLm if you plan on teaching at some point - although you can take it if you'd like - but studies show there is little financial benefit to an LLm if you plan on practicing. 3.
